San Francisco City Council Member: Article 23 Will Further Estrange the Deteriorating Relationship Between the Hong Kong Government and the People (Photos)


(Clearwisdom.net June 30, 2003)


San Francisco city council member Mr. Chris Daly

On June 28 at the public rally against Hong Kong Article 23 legislation in San Francisco's Chinatown, San Francisco city council member Mr. Chris Daly expressed to a reporter that Article 23 will further estrange the deteriorating relationship between the Hong Kong government and the people. The government and its people should have a healthy bilateral relationship if the society is to be stable and normal.

Mr. Daly said, "In January I visited Hong Kong and could feel that the relationship between the Hong Kong government and people was going downhill. Article 23 has made this relationship even worse."

Mr. Daly pointed out that the Hong Kong government forcible push for Article 23 legislation has caused wide concerns among Hong Kong's people. Many groups and organizations including Christians, Falun Gong, legal circles and news circles are all appealing and asking for help.

Daly said the government and people should have a healthy bilateral relationship so the society can be stable and normal. "I am a council member of San Francisco. I need to go among the people and listen to their opinions and concerns, because every few years I need to seek their acknowledgement so they will reelect me. What's happening in Hong Kong, that Article 23 ignores the voice of the people is difficult to imagine in democratic countries.
